Subject: Handover — Lanemark widget release duties

Hi all — as of Monday, release management for the Lanemark address autocomplete widget passes to me. For plugin authors: your extension manifests must continue to be countersigned before each widget release train, and unsigned manifests will be dropped from the bundle without notice. Please verify your tooling against the current countersigning key, which appears below.

rollout seal: bky6_63q7Qj

Night-shift staff: Floor 4 of the Tellhaven Building opens this week. After 21:00, access is via the rear stairwell only; the lifts are locked out overnight during the settling period. Complete a walk-through of the new floor once per shift and log it. The stairwell keypad accepts the code below.

badge for yahop-fawep: bdg-XBKXI-68071

Quarterly Planning Note — Incoming Director

Pilot programme: Brightline Meters, Thornvale region. Churn hit 14% this quarter, double forecast. Exit interviews cite onboarding friction and billing confusion, not product performance. Fixes underway: simplified setup flow, revised invoice template, dedicated pilot support rota. Next checkpoint: week six. Decision on region-two expansion deferred pending retention data. Context on the strategic stakes is appended confidentially below.

internal memo for tagef-hadup: Gross margin on Ulaath came in at 15 percent against a plan of 5 percent. Only 7 of the 120 pilot accounts renewed Ulaath, so a churn review is set for October 15.